- The distance between Glasgow, Mt, Usa and Manhattan, Ks, Usa is approximately 1,282 km or 797 mi.
- To reach Glasgow, Mt in this distance one would set out from Manhattan, Ks bearing 326.1°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Glasgow, Mt bearing 319.4° or NW .
- Glasgow, Mt has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k) whereas Manhattan, Ks has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Glasgow, Mt is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ome whereas Manhattan, Ks is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 7 °C (12.6°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 4.5 °C (8.1°F) more in Glasgow, Mt. The continentality subtype is truly continental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 580.4 mm (22.9 in) less which is equivalent to 580.4 l/m² (14.24 US gal/ft²) or 5,804,000 l/ha (620,486 US gal/ac) less. About 1/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 9.2° lower in Glasgow, Mt than in Manhattan, Ks.
